Editorial Policy
This policy explains how Sydney Pools Night collects, checks, updates and corrects results information.
How data is collected
Draw results are entered against a calendar date, with a prize category, a six-digit result and a draw time. The public pages read those records directly.
How data is checked
When a source is recorded, it is shown on the date page. A reviewer field can be filled when a second check has been done. We do not display a “verified” label unless that status has been stored.
Who updates results
Updates are made by the editorial team through the site’s results dashboard. Author and reviewer names appear on a date page only when they have been recorded for that date.
How corrections are handled
A correction replaces the stored number for that date and prize. The last updated time changes automatically. A correction note and correction time can be added so the change is visible.
When pages are updated
A date page is available after the recorded draw time for that date, and only if the stored result is a published number rather than a placeholder.
How sources are attributed
Source name and source URL are shown when provided. If they are missing, the page does not invent a source. See also the data policy.
